# Build farm timing config — read before touching.
# Agents in the Quillmark pool drift up to 4s apart; the
# scheduler compensates using timestamps from the central
# sync table, not agent clocks. Never compare agent-local
# times directly. New folks: drift history lives in the
# `skew_log` table, reachable via the connection string below.

primary connection of kagef-yagug = redis://druath_svc:vN@db-e0f5.ordinsys.internal:5432/olidor

INTERNAL MEMO — Inventory Write-Down

For the incoming director. We are writing down obsolete Fenholt Series stock by 40%, effective this quarter. Cause: superseded components and a cancelled reseller order. Finance has booked the adjustment; warehouse disposal runs next month. No further write-downs expected this year. Context on where this fits our plans follows below.

management briefing: Only 33 of the 504 pilot accounts renewed Holox, so a churn review is set for August 1. Fenysix Logistics is in early talks to buy Zoroxix Group for about $459.9 million.

# Break-glass: Burrowlane N+1 Fix

Hey future maintainer — the dataloader patch for the Burrowlane GraphQL API lives behind a feature flag. If the flag service is down and query counts explode, you can flip the flag directly on the edge host. That's break-glass territory, so log it afterward. The host will ask for a phrase; it's below.

unlock words, bawef-kahap: sorax-sorir-quenys-aldok